MisuJob - AI Job Search Platform MisuJob

Embedded Software / Firmware Engineer

Se3

Erding, Bavaria, Germany permanent

Posted: April 16, 2026

Interested in this position?

Create a free account to apply with AI-powered matching

Quick Summary

We are looking for an Embedded Software / Firmware Engineer to join our team in Erding, Bavaria, Germany. The successful candidate will work with our autonomy platform across drones, payload and ground systems, defining the fieldability, robustness and performance of our core product.

Job Description

Embedded Software / Firmware Engineer

Own the low-level software layer of our autonomy platform across drones, payload and ground systems. Your work defines the fieldability, robustness and performance of our core product.

About SE3

SE3 Labs is building Spatial AI by combining 3D computer vision with large language models (LLMs). We believe the ability to reason about and act within physical space is foundational to unlocking the next generation of automation, from construction to smart infrastructure, and ultimately, defense.

Now, we’re building the physical platform to bring Spatial AI to life. That means high-performance, real-world robotic systems (starting with UAVs) and we’re looking for a skilled, hands-on embedded engineer who’s ready to power the foundation of these systems and have them communicate, update and perform reliably in the real world.

About the Role

As Embedded Software / Firmware Engineer, you’ll own the low-level software foundation across our embedded platforms - from bring-up and driver development to deployment tooling and in-field update infrastructure. You’ll work across diverse compute platforms, enabling new sensors, cameras, AI accelerators and networked peripherals and turning prototypes into robust, fieldable systems.

This is a hands-on, on-site role in our prototyping and test space, with optional travel for field trials and partner testing. You’ll work closely with our hardware design and testing teams while collaborating with our world-class AI software team to ship vertically integrated solutions fast. Your contributions will directly shape system architecture and hardware design, and the systems you support will move quickly from bench to real-world testing and front-line deployment at scale reshaping Europe's defense capability.

What You’ll Work On

• Requirements & Bring-Up: Translate system needs into low-level software architecture and bring new boards and subsystems to life across Jetson, Arm and STM32 platforms

• Drivers & Interfaces: Develop and maintain drivers and hardware-facing software for sensors, cameras, AI accelerators and communication networks

• Kernel & System Layer: Work across embedded Linux, kernel and device-tree configuration, BSP-level integration and board bring-up to create stable, maintainable foundations

• Flash, Boot & Deploy: Build and refine flashing, booting and serial deployment tooling for development, production, update and recovery workflows

• Troubleshoot & Iterate: Debug on the bench, isolate failures fast, improve performance and stability, iterate until systems are ready for field use

• Integrate & Maintain: Support system integration across aircraft platforms, work closely with hardware engineers and continuously improve performance, reliability and long-term maintainability

Your Profile

• M.Sc. or higher in Computer Engineering, Electrical Engineering, Robotics, Embedded Systems or a related field

• You bring 2+ years of hands-on experience in low-level software or firmware development for embedded systems; we’re equally interested and will reward more senior engineers who want to work deeply hands-on

• You’re strong in C and Python and comfortable shipping real systems on embedded Linux in robotics, automotive or other hardware-adjacent environments

• You have practical experience with hardware interfaces and protocols such as I2C, SPI, CAN, Ethernet and MIPI-based camera interfaces.

• You’re comfortable with board bring-up, serial consoles, flashing workflows, boot issues, hardware-near debugging and systematic troubleshooting on real hardware

• You know how to make software not just functional, but deployable, maintainable and robust under real-world conditions

• You know how to validate low-level software on real hardware through structured debugging, integration testing and release-oriented validation.

• Most importantly, you’re structured, fast-moving and mission-driven. You don’t wait for perfect specs but take ownership and iterate until it works

• You thrive in a high-impact startup environment and are comfortable with a demanding execution pace, including sustained high intensity around critical milestones

Especially Valued Bonus Skills

• Experience with secure boot, signed update systems, rollback and recovery strategies, or other security-critical deployment infrastructure

• Yocto-based build systems, custom Linux image creation, and U-Boot

• Experience with ROS and related robotics middleware is a plus

• Camera bring-up and Linux media pipelines, including GStreamer

• Experience integrating AI accelerators or other high-performance compute peripherals

• Experience with UAVs, robotics, defense systems or other hardware that gets tested outside the lab

Perks & Benefits

• Work Environment to Excel at: Find a high-quality and modern toolset, flat hierarchy and a skilled, driven team which will push the limits together with you

• AI-boosted workplace: We empower every employee with best-in-class AI tools and agents, giving you unlimited access to the latest advancements and a true productivity edge

• Real Ownership: Get early, real stock to participate directly in SE3’s growth

• 31 Paid Days Off: 30 vacation days plus your birthday off

• Well-being Access: Free membership to gyms, yoga, and wellness through EGYM Wellpass

• Team Offsites: We go on 2 company retreats per year, our last ones were in Italy, Greece and Spain

• Mentorship: Work closely with experienced engineers and get paired with a professional mentor to support your growth

Our Process

• Intro Call (20 min): Let’s get to know each other (conducted by Michael, our Chief of Staff)

• Technical Interview (45 min): (with Marko, Founding Embedded Engineer)

• Onsite Trial/Case (1.5 hrs): We’ll bring up and troubleshoot something together, just like on the job (together with our Hardware Team)

• Team Dinner/Lunch: See if it’s a culture fit on both sides (can be integrated into the Onsite to accommodate long journeys)

Why Apply Through MisuJob?

AI-Powered Job Matching: MisuJob uses advanced artificial intelligence to analyze your skills, experience, and career goals. Our matching algorithm compares your profile against thousands of job requirements to find positions where you have the highest chance of success. This saves you hours of manual job searching and ensures you only see relevant opportunities.

One-Click Applications: Once you create your profile, applying to jobs is effortless. Your resume and cover letter are automatically tailored to highlight the most relevant experience for each position. You can apply to multiple jobs in minutes, not hours.

Career Intelligence: Beyond job matching, MisuJob provides valuable career insights. See how your skills compare to market demands, identify skill gaps to address, and understand salary benchmarks for your experience level. Make data-driven decisions about your career path.

Frequently Asked Questions

How do I apply for this position?

Click the "Register to Apply" button above to create a free MisuJob account. Once registered, you can apply with one click and track your application status in your dashboard.

Is MisuJob free for job seekers?

Yes, MisuJob is completely free for job seekers. Create your profile, get matched with jobs, and apply without any cost. We help you find your dream job without any hidden fees.

How does AI matching work?

Our AI analyzes your resume, skills, and experience to understand your professional profile. It then compares this against job requirements using natural language processing to calculate a match percentage. Higher matches mean better fit for the role.

Can I apply to jobs in other countries?

Absolutely. MisuJob features jobs from companies worldwide, including remote positions. Filter by location or look for remote opportunities to find jobs that match your preferences.

Ready to Apply?

Join thousands of job seekers using MisuJob's AI to find and apply to their dream jobs automatically.

Register to Apply